Responsibilities: The Coder I is responsible for assigning accurate ICD-10, CPT, and DSM IV codes for ED and Observation accounts to ensure proper reimbursement. This includes reviewing physician documentation, ensuring medical necessity, and adhering to productivity and quality standards.
Requirements: Requires a High School diploma or GED and completion of an AHIMA or AACP-certified coding program. Six months of hospital coding experience is preferred.
